Mangrove cruise — Kubang Badak forest
Cruise the winding channels of the mangrove forest, stopping at the Pinang Cave and a traditional charcoal kiln while your guide explains the ecosystem and points out wildlife.
Wildlife spotting along the waterways
Keep your eyes on the canopy and mudflats for white-bellied sea eagles, monitor lizards and the many bird species that nest in the mangroves.
Snorkelling at Pulau Dangli
Head out to this secluded island and slip into the clear water above coral reefs teeming with tropical marine life, gear already on board.
